Local people, businesses and other
stakeholders are being invited to have
their say on the Draft Manor House
Conservation and Management Plan.
It will inform future decisions affecting the use,
restoration, maintenance and general management
of the prominent historic building, which forms
part of The Green, Sidcup, Conservation Area.
Prepared by the London Borough of Bexley, the
Draft Plan considers potential future uses for the
building, their compatibility with the historic
building and any risk of impacts on areas of significance.
It considers whether there is any potential for accommodating new development within
the site, in a form that is sensitive to and compatible with the historic building and its setting,
which could help to enable the restoration and
conservation of the Manor House.
